Christmas Lights in Exeter
Some Exeter residents have really done a fantastic job with their Christmas lights. If you are driving around town make sure you drive in the area of the Exeter-Milligan school. There are many great displays near the school. Don't forget to drive by the beautiful large nativity at St. Stephens Catholic Church.

Throwback Thursday: December 18, 2011
12/18/2011
The Exeter-Milligan Preschool class performed for their families on Thursday morning. The preschoolers used their jingle bells to perform "Jingle Bells" and then did a snowman and snowlady song before donning their Santa masks and telling the crowd, "Ho Ho Ho, Merry Christmas." After performing they enjoyed snacks and then had a surprise visit from T-Magic, the Exeter-Milligan Timberwolf.
Exeter-Milligan JV played in a tournament held at Meridian school.
The team beat Lewiston, and then Deshler to win first place in the tournament.
Members are: Meredith Emshoff, Maitlyn Thomsen, Madison Horne, Kim Ruhl, Kylie Briske, Erica Yound, Amber Pribyl, Logan Zeleny, Brooke Manning and are coached by Casey Pohl.

Exeter-Milligan Boys get within eight but lose to football teammates Friend
At one point during the matchup of the Exeter-Milligan and Friend teams the Timberwolves just trailed by eight but the fourth quarter saw the Bulldogs open things up with a final of 42-65
